Vyvíjíte aplikaci Delphi, jejímž úkolem je manipulace s dokumenty PDF? Portable Document Format, PDF, je formát souboru vytvořený společností Adobe pro výměnu dokumentů. I když existuje mnoho (komerčních) knihoven Delphi, které vám pomohou vytvářet dokumenty PDF nebo manipulovat s dokumenty PDF, pokud potřebujete pouze načíst existující dokument PDF, získejte informace z ní (počet stránek, zabezpečení, je to linearizovaná) a dokonce do ní napsat nějaké informace (nastavit velikost stránky, přidat text, přidat grafiku), možná byste se měli podívat na Rychlá verze knihovny PDF Lite.
A co víc: Rychlá knihovna PDF Lite je k dispozici jako součást ActiveX a pracuje s C, C ++, C #, Delphi, PHP, Visual Basic, VB.NET, ASP, PowerBASIC, Pascal nebo jakýkoli jiný jazyk, který podporuje ActiveX.
Zde je krátký seznam podporovaných funkcí v Quick PDF Library Lite (názvy by vám poskytly vodítko pro skutečné použití): AddImageFromFile, AddLinkToWeb, AddStandardFont, DocumentCount, DrawImage, DrawText, FindImages, GetInformation, HasFontResources, ImageCount, ImageHeight, ImageWidth, Linearized, LoadFromFile, NewDocument, NewPage, PageCount, PageHeight, PageRotation, PageWidth, RemoveDocument, SaveToFile, SecurityInfo, SelectDocument, SelectedDocument, SelectFont, SelectImage, SelectPage, SetInformation, SetOrigin, SetPageSize, SetPageDimensions, SetTextAlign, SetTextColor, SetTextSize.
Poznámka: Lite verze Quick PDF Library je součástí ActiveX. Knihovnu ActiveX je třeba zaregistrovat v systému Windows pomocí následujícího příkazu:
regsvr32 \ QuickPDFLite0719.dll